基于Surfer的复杂煤层赋存规律分析

摘    要:新疆焦煤(集团)有限责任公司一九三〇煤矿5号煤层赋存不稳定,运用传统的三点法确定复杂煤层赋存规律存在局限性。为准确掌握煤层赋存规律,选用Surfer软件进行分析研究,通过插值方法优选,确定利用克里克方法进行等高线预测,利用多元回归法进行产状分析。研究表明:5号煤层存在小区域构造变化;基本产状为264°∠22°;斜风井迎头至煤层顶板法向距离为5.8 m。该研究结果为下阶段石门揭煤提供了准确详实的参考资料。利用Surfer软件分析复杂煤层赋存变化规律,快捷直观。

Analysis on Occurrence Pattern of Complex Coal Seam Based on Surfer
Abstract:The occurrence of No.5 coal seam in 1930 Coal Mine of Xinjiang Coking Coal(Group) Co.,Ltd is not stable,and the traditional three point method has certain limitations to the determination of the occurrence pattern of the complex coal seam.In this paper,the authors conducted the study and analysis on the occurrence of the seam by using Suffer software,predicted the contours through the optimization with interpolation method and by using Kriging method and analyzed the occurrence of the seam by using polynomial regression method in order to accurately understand the occurrence pattern of coal seams.Study showed that there was a small regional structure change in No.5 coal seam;the basic occurrence was 264°∠22°;and the normal distance from the heading face of the inclined airshaft to the seam roof was 5.8 m.This research result provided accurate references for exposing outburst seams in a crosscut at next stage.The use of Surfer software to analyse the occurrence pattern of complex coal seams is quick and intuitive.
